在数字化时代,网络设计已成为支撑信息社会的重要基石。究竟什么叫网络设计呢?它不仅仅是连接设备的物理布局,更是一种系统性的思维过程,旨在构建高效、安全、稳定的网络环境。我们将从多个角度深入探讨网络设计的内涵与外延。
一、网络设计的定义
1.网络设计是指根据特定需求,运用专业知识和技能,对网络的结构、功能、性能等方面进行规划、实施和优化。
2.它**网络的整体架构,包括物理层、数据链路层、网络层、传输层、应用层等各个层次的设计。二、网络设计的关键要素
1.需求分析:了解用户需求,包括业务类型、用户数量、数据流量等,为网络设计提供依据。
2.技术选型:根据需求选择合适的网络技术,如TC/I、SDN、NFV等。
3.系统架构:设计网络的整体架构,包括网络拓扑、设备选型、路由策略等。
4.安全保障:确保网络在遭受攻击时能够有效防护,包括防火墙、入侵检测系统等。
5.可扩展性:设计时考虑未来业务发展,确保网络能够适应不断变化的需求。三、网络设计的步骤
1.规划阶段:明确设计目标和范围,进行需求分析。
2.设计阶段:根据需求分析结果,选择合适的技术和架构,进行详细设计。
3.实施阶段:根据设计方案,进行网络设备的配置和部署。
4.测试阶段:对网络进行测试,确保其满足设计要求。
5.运维阶段:对网络进行日常监控、维护和优化。四、网络设计的挑战
1.复杂性:网络设计涉及多个层面,需要综合考虑多种因素。
2.可变性:网络需求随时间变化,设计需具备一定的灵活性。
3.安全性:网络面临各种安全威胁,设计需考虑安全防护措施。五、网络设计的趋势
1.软件定义网络(SDN):通过软件控制网络,提高网络灵活性和可扩展性。
2.网络功能虚拟化(NFV):将网络功能模块化,降低成本,提高效率。
3.云原生网络:结合云计算技术,实现网络资源的弹性伸缩。 网络设计是一门融合了多学科知识的综合性技术。通过对网络需求的分析、技术选型、系统架构设计、安全保障和可扩展性等方面的综合考虑,网络设计为用户提供高效、稳定、安全的网络服务。随着网络技术的发展,网络设计将继续面临新的挑战和机遇。